Who is Ted Turner?
Before we dive into the intricacies of Teddy and Ted, let's first meet the man who put the "Turner" in Teddy Turner and Ted Turner - our namesake, Robert Edward "Ted" Turner III.
Born on November 19, 1938, in Cincinnati, Ohio, Ted Turner is a true American original. A maverick, an entrepreneur, a philanthropist, and a pioneer, Ted has left an indelible mark on the world, especially in the realms of media and entertainment.
The Media Mogul
Ted Turner's media empire, Turner Broadcasting System (TBS), revolutionized the way we consume news and entertainment. He founded CNN, the first 24-hour cable news channel, in 1980, bringing live news into our living rooms and changing the game forever. He also launched TNT, Cartoon Network, and the Goodwill Games, among other ventures.
The Philanthropist
Ted's impact extends far beyond media. He's a passionate environmentalist and has dedicated significant resources to conservation efforts. He's also a United Nations Foundation co-chair and a tireless advocate for global health and sustainability.
